startOptimization

Start a route optimization job with multiple addresses. Authenticate with either (otpCode + otpEmail) or mroApiKey.

Part of the MyRouteOnline server.

Execute tools trigger processes. Rate-limit and validate arguments to prevent unintended side effects.

policy.json
{
  "version": "1",
  "default": "deny",
  "tools": {
    "startOptimization": {
      "limits": [
        {
          "counter": "startoptimization_rate",
          "window": "minute",
          "max": 10,
          "scope": "grant"
        }
      ]
    }
  }
}

How do I enforce a policy on startOptimization? +

Register the MyRouteOnline MCP server in PolicyLayer and add a rule for startOptimization: allow, deny, rate-limit, or require approval. Point your MCP client at the PolicyLayer proxy URL and the rule is enforced on every call, before it reaches MyRouteOnline. Nothing to install.

What risk level is startOptimization? +

startOptimization is a Execute tool with high risk. Execute tools should be rate-limited and have argument validation enabled.

Can I rate-limit startOptimization?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the startOptimization r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block startOptimization complet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for startOptimization.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
